What is Fabry Disease? Fabry disease is brought by deficiency or failure of the enzyme required metabolizing lipids, a fat-like substance that involves oils, fatty acids and waxes. The enzyme is called ceramide trihexosidase, also known as alpha-galactosidase-A. A gene mutation that controls this enzyme brings the deficiency in the breakdown of lipids, which accumulate to dangerous levels in the kidneys, autonomic nervous system, eyes, and cardiovascular system.
